Magnetic secondary glazing is a cheaper solution for those who are looking to improve the insulation of their existing windows without spending a fortune. It involves adding an extra layer of glazing which is held in place with a series of magnets and clips, and can be easily removed when needed to allow ventilation or access. However, it is not a substitute for genuine double glazing and does not provide the same level of sound or thermal insulation.

A magnetic secondary glazing kit from FIRST4MAGNETS is easy to fit and a cost-effective solution for homeowners who want to make their home more comfortable while saving on energy bills. This type of secondary glazing is suitable for all types of uPVC, aluminum and wooden windows and can be fitted in a variety of locations such as side-hung or sash.

The kit consists of steel tape that is stuck to the window frame and magnetic tape that attaches to the glazing panel or clear Perspex acrylic sheet, which can be quickly clipped into place. The secondary glazing is held in place by a strong magnet and can be easily removed when not required to allow for ventilation or to access the primary window. It’s an ideal DIY solution for improving the heat retention of single glazed and older inefficient double glazed windows, while reducing sound and retaining the character of the building.

The Proflame 2 remote is a key accessory for many gas fireplace models, allowing for the control of flame height, lighting and blower speed. While this impressive remote boasts robust functionality, there are some common issues homeowners may experience when operating their device. This article covers a variety of topics, including how to change batteries, pair the remote with your unit, adjust settings and troubleshoot common problems.

To begin, first make sure that the battery backup in the receiver box has four fresh AA batteries in it (this is often overlooked). Next, open up the receiver and remove the old AA batteries. Then, install four new AA batteries in the receiver and test the remote for function. If you still have a problem, it may be time to replace the receiver chip.

A casterwheels is an undriven wheel used to transport objects. They can be swivel or rigid and are used in furniture, tool boxes, heavy machinery, and waste disposal bins.

How to choose a caster for your project

When it comes to selecting the right caster for your project, there are a few things you’ll need to consider first. These include the amount of load that you need to move, noise level concerns, and if you need to lock or brake the casters.

Load capacity

A wheel’s load capacity is important to its mobility performance, longevity, and budget. It’s a good idea to choose a wheel with the highest load capacity possible for your application.

Caster wheels can be made from a variety of materials, including urethane, steel, aluminum, rubber, and plastic. The wheel material you select should be able to handle the environment your product will be moving in, as well as any chemicals it may be exposed to.

Wheels that are abrasion-resistant and begin rolling with little effort can help you save time and money on re-rolling and floor protection. They’re also designed for high-capacity applications and can tolerate tremendous heat.

Swivel casters are great for situations where you need to maneuver your item in and out of tight spaces. They offer full range of motion and can be a lot easier to control than rigid casters.

There are many different caster designs, but the most common are rigid and swivel. The main difference between these two types is that swivel casters allow the item to move in a circular pattern while rigid casters don’t.
